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Digital Marketing in range

Sort by
  • More To Life, LLC.
    800-226-7315
    2232 Dell Range Blvd Ste 242 Cheyenne, WY 82009, ., .
    We offer services that provides expert advice to help organizations improve their operations and achieve their goals.

    Listed In : Digital Marketing

    View Details